How to Become a Stroke & Turn Judge

  1. Become an Adult Non-Athlete member of USA Swimming (includes rule book & training materials).
  2. Attend an officials training clinic.
  3. Pass an online, open-book test.
  4. Shadow experienced Judges at 5 sanctioned sessions.

Once You Are Certified

  1. Work a minimum of 8 sessions per year at Pacific Swimming–sanctioned meets.
  2. Follow the official dress code: white shirt, navy bottoms, and white (or mostly-white) shoes.
